A Sydney-based creative producer and cultural programmer working across contemporary performance, queer culture and community-embedded practice. He is the founder of Unfunded Empathy and the co-creator of Queer PowerPoint, which has been presented across the region including RISING, Taipei Pride, Sydney Festival, Festival of Live Art Auckland and Darwin Festival. As Producer at Performing Lines, he produces work with Bundjulung/Ngapuhi choreographer Amrita Hepi , queer icon Betty Grumble and dj & composer Paul Mac.
His producing work is characterised by a commitment to risk-taking, artist care and building genuine community around cultural events. He brings particular expertise in emerging artist development, event production and the kind of sustained relational work that makes ambitious projects viable.
A multidisciplinary curator and cultural programmer with over two decades of experience. She is the founder and director of Friends with Strangers, a socially-engaged cultural organisation working at the intersection of artistic excellence and social impact. She curates and produces multidisciplinary art experiences with a focus on building platforms where communities can gather and imagine more equitable futures.
Prior to Friends with Strangers she served as Executive Producer and Artistic Adviser at Performance Space, Festival Director of Art Month, and Director of Programs and Partnerships for Sydney Contemporary. She has worked extensively with artists and organisations across the Asia-Pacific region, with a sustained interest in collaborative practice, political and ecological urgency, and art that reaches beyond institutional audiences.
